Role Overview:
As a Structural Steel/Miscellaneous Metals Estimator, you will be responsible for preparing precise cost estimates by analyzing blueprints and specifications, while calculating material and labor costs. You will evaluate risks, review market trends, and collaborate closely with Project Managers to ensure competitive and accurate bids. Your role will also include generating detailed reports and ensuring all estimates align with company standards and industry regulations. Strong analytical skills and extensive experience in structural steel construction for large-scale projects are essential for success in this role.
